Comparison of Three Analytical Methods for Determining Sulfur in Tin Copper Ore
There are many methods for analyzing sulfur in tin copper ore.This article studies the precision,accuracy,and detection limit of sulfur in tin copper ore using three different analysis methods:inductively coupled plasma emission spectroscopy,high-frequency infrared carbon sulfur analyzer analysis,and combustion iodine measurement.The precision and accuracy of the three methods are all good;Through experimental comparison of detection limits,it is concluded that the high-frequency infrared carbon sulfur analyzer analysis method is suitable for the analysis of tin copper ores with a sulfur content of 0.001%-20%;Inductively coupled plasma emission spectroscopy is suitable for the analysis of tin copper ores with sulfur content ranging from 0.001%to 10%;The combustion iodine method is suitable for the analysis of tin copper ores with high sulfur content.
